International law firm Pinsent Masons has been appointed to the Group and UK panel of insurance giant Aviva following a competitive re-tender process. Pinsent Masons is one of eight principal firms appointed to the new panel.
Alexis Roberts, head of the insurance and wealth management sector at Pinsent Masons, commented:
“We are very proud to have the opportunity to develop our long-standing relationship with Aviva through our appointment to the new Group and UK Panel, by continuing to provide excellent, specialist, sector focussed legal support across Aviva's UK business. The Aviva team are a pleasure to work with and our lawyers are very excited at this appointment.”
